warunki czyli dokonywanie wyborów w php
Nauczymy się teraz jak za pomocą php dokonywać wyborów. Napiszemy skrypty, żeby php dokonywało wyborów w jedną lub drugą stronę w zależności od warunków postawionych przez nas. Zaczynamy:
ćwiczenie nr. 1
| <? |
otwieramy php |
| $numer = 10; |
nasza zmienna |
| if ($numer > 5) |
a oto jak zapisujemy warunki, używamy "if" i warunek oznacza, że jeśli nasza zmienna jest większa niż 5 to |
| echo "numer jest większy niż 5"; ?> |
jeżeli wynik jest na tak w tym wypadku otrzymamy to co wpisaliśmy w naszym stringu. |
| {echo "numer większy niż 5";} |
jeżeli chcemy zamieścić więcej niż jedną deklaracje wtedy używamy {a tu warunek} |
| echo "i tak się pokaże"; |
wtedy ukaże się ten skrypt po warunkowym stringu |
ćwiczenie nr. 2
| <? |
otwieramy php |
| $wiek = 30; |
nasza zmienna |
| if ($wiek > 23 && $wiek < 38) |
&& oznacza "i" żeby dodać deklaracje żeby wyrazić warunek |
| {echo "przedział wieku od 23 do 38";} |
jeżeli wynik jest na tak w tym wypadku otrzymamy to co wpisaliśmy w naszym stringu. |
| ?> |
obydwie dane do warunku muszą się zgadzać aby była prawda |
| $wiek = 12; |
bo jeżeli zmienimy zmienną na inny przedział w tym wypadku nie dostaniemy odpowiedzi bo $wiek < 23 ale zmieniając warunek na: |
| if ($wiek > 23 || $wiek < 38) |
"||" oznacza "lub" w tym wypadku tylko jeden warunek wystarczy. I ostatni przypadek: |
| if (!($wiek > 23)) |
"!" oznacza "nie" i daje wynik prawdy dla niezgodności czyli $wiek nie jest większy niż 23 a nas interesyje ta niezgodność |
ćwiczenie nr. 3
| <? |
otwieramy php |
| $numer = 10; |
nasza zmienna |
| if ($numer > 5){ |
otwieramy warunek w warunku |
| if ($numer = 10) { echo "numer wówna się 10";} |
tylko warunek dla numeru równego 10 |
| else {echo "numer jest większy od 5";} |
"else" oznacza każde inne |
| } ?> |
należy pamiętać ZAWSZE żeby zamknąć wszystkie nawiasy i zamknąć kod. |
następna strona